The two-year WBS Mentoring Programme is open exclusively to WBS students and alumni. Applications for the 2018 programme are now open (applications close 28th February), for a June launch.

Benefits of the programme

  • Unbiased, confidential support from a WBS Mentor
  • On average 2 hours contact time a month, for two years!
  • Over 90% of programme participants recommend it
